In this literary adventure camp based on J.K. Rowling’s best-selling children’s novels, campers will be sorted into the Houses of Gryffindor, Ravenclaw, Slytherin, or Hufflepuff.  Dark Arts, Potions, Herbology, and Quidditch are just a few of the activities included throughout the week.  Write and design your own newsletter, modeled after the “Quibbler” and the “Daily Prophet”.  Increase creativity, self-expression, self-esteem, individuality, team building, and motivation.  

Throughout the week campers will learn how to play Quidditch the Penn State way and will vie for the coveted Quidditch Cup. On the last day of camp, friends and family are invited to cheer campers on during the Quidditch Tournament and Awards Ceremony! *Campers must have read at least the first novel, Harry Potter and the Sorcerer’s Stone®, to be accepted into Hogwarts School at Penn State Beaver.
